Chili Recipe

Ingredients:  
Ingredients:  
2 lbs ground beef
1 large green pepper, diced
1 large onion, diced
1 clove garlic, minced
1/3 cup chili powder
2 15 oz cans red kidney beans
1 6 oz can tomato paste
3/4 cup water
1 1/2 tsp salt
1 tsp sugar
1 bay leaf

Directions:
Directions:
Cook beef, onion, green pepper and garlic in a sauce pot over medium-high heat. Stir frequently until all pan juices evaporate and beef is well browned, about 15 minutes.

Stir in chili powder. Cook 1 minute. Drain liquid from beans into meat mixture, reserve the beans for later. Stir in tomatoes with their liquid, tomato paste, water, salt, sugar, and bay leaf. Heat to a boil. Reduce heat to low, cover and simmer for 45 minutes. Stir frequently.

Mix in red kidney beans, Cover and simmer 15 minutes. Discard bay leaf.

Personal Notes:
Personal Notes:
Use can omit the meat and make it vegetarian by adding more beans and tofu.

You can also add different kinds of beans - garbanzo, pinto, cannellini, etc.
